Product Description
36V DC three-stage vacuum motor for NSS Wrangler 3330 and 2730 floor scrubbers. Motor provides 0.75 horsepower, delivers 73 CFM airflow and 70 inch waterlift. Tangential discharge blower, Packard plug, compatible with OEM part number 33-9-3361 and equivalent to Ametek/Lamb 116343-00, designed for industrial floor cleaning equipment.
